⭐ Introduction to VJing and Video Mapping with Resolume is an intensive 12-hour immersion into the world of live visual performance and projection mapping. You’ll learn how to create real-time visuals, map video onto physical surfaces, and explore the relationship between image, space, and sound in a performative context.
Highlights
🎥 Introduction to VJing and video mapping
🖥️ Using Resolume as a visual instrument
✨ Real-time composition and effects
🧩 Mapping surfaces and volumes
🎭 Creating a live visual performance

Description
This workshop is ideal for visual artists, musicians, performers, designers, and digital curious who want to explore VJing and video mapping as creative tools. Over three days, you’ll learn to work with Resolume, manipulate real-time visuals, and project video onto physical surfaces, creating a small live visual performance. No prior experience is necessary. The focus is on experimentation, improvisation, and discovery, so you can apply these techniques in concerts, installations, shows, or other audiovisual projects.
